Why Your 2019 Nissan Leaf Needs a Battery Upgrade

The 2019 Nissan Leaf (often referred to as the Leaf ZE1 generation) originally came with a 40kWh or 62kWh battery pack. After 5+ years of use, most owners experience significant range reduction—often down to 80-120 miles instead of the advertised 150-225 miles.
